218197
Epoch

Epoch Number
218197
Finalized
Yes
Age
914 days 18 hrs ago (Jul-29-2023 06:21:11 AM +UTC)
Attestations
3264

Participation Rate
99.58%
Voted Ether
22,155,168 ETH
Eligible Ether
22,249,214 ETH

Slashing P/A
0/0
Deposits
0
Voluntary Exits
0

Total Validator Count
859820
Active Count
777265
Pending Count
82555